四川丹巴地区基性、超基性岩型 Cu- Ni- Pt族元素矿床中 ,含有多种铂族元素矿物。通过显微镜下矿石结构构造等特征的研究 ,将矿床划分为三个成矿期四个成矿阶段 ,铂族矿物均形成于基性、超基性岩浆活动期。
In the Cu Ni Pt deposit of the basic ultrabasic rock type of the Danba area, there exist various minerals with platinum group element. The deposit can be divided into three metallogenic epoches and four metallizing phases by studying the characteristics of the ore texture and ore structure under a microscope. The platinoid minerals formed in the basic ultrabasic magmatic activity stage. The paper also discusses the succession that minerals formed.
